Mohsen Damavandi is a scholar working on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, Biomedical Engineering and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. According to data from OpenAlex, Mohsen Damavandi has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 296 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Orthopedics and Sports Medicine, 12 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 6 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ism. Recurrent topics in Mohsen Damavandi's work include Lower Extremity Biomechanics and Pathologies (12 papers), Foot and Ankle Surgery (10 papers) and Diabetic Foot Ulcer Assessment and Management (6 papers). Mohsen Damavandi is often cited by papers focused on Lower Extremity Biomechanics and Pathologies (12 papers), Foot and Ankle Surgery (10 papers) and Diabetic Foot Ulcer Assessment and Management (6 papers). Mohsen Damavandi collaborates with scholars based in Iran, Canada and United States. Mohsen Damavandi's co-authors include Paul Allard, David J. Pearsall, Philippe C. Dixon, Nader Farahpour, Abbas Bakhtiari, Charles‐Hilaire Rivard, Georges Dalleau, Chantal Verkindt, Reed Ferber and Patrick Leroyer and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Biomechanics and IEEE Transactions on Biomedical Engineering.
